A leading aerospace company is seeking an Electrical Maintenance Technician to maintain and support production equipment at their Oakville facility. The role requires experience with CNC controls and electrical troubleshooting, as well as a Certificate of Qualification. Candidates must be highly analytical and possess strong communication skills. Overtime and on-call work may be required, with a focus on safety and collaboration.
Collins aerospace is looking to hire Electrical Maintenance Technician, who will be reporting to the Maintenance Supervisor. As the Electrical Maintenance Technician, you will be responsible for all maintenance responsibilities within the facility including but not limited to Machine Shop, Plating Department, Test Lab and Facilities when required.
Work Location: Oakville Facility, Ontario – Canada
Shift Hours – Weekend Night – Friday - Sunday (6:00 p.m. – 6:00 a.m.)
